мы разработали и приложение для Android, впервые, очень весело.Сейчас мы дарим это друзьям, и сначала все выглядит хорошо.Но два парня с довольно современными телефонами (один из них - Desire HD) утверждают, что на рынке не работает приложение и говорится, что оно не совместимо с устройством.
Это странно для меня, потому что я могу установить его с рынка на устройства очень низкого уровня (например, протестировано с Huawei U8650).
Соответствующая часть файла Manifest.xml должнабыть
<?xml version="1.0" encoding="utf-8"?>
<manifest xmlns:android="http://schemas.android.com/apk/res/android"
package="my.android.app"
android:versionCode="4"
android:versionName="0.1" >
<uses-permission android:name="android.permission.INTERNET" />
<uses-permission android:name="android.permission.CAMERA" />
<uses-feature android:name="android.hardware.camera" />
<uses-sdk
android:maxSdkVersion="15"
android:minSdkVersion="8"
android:targetSdkVersion="8" />
<supports-screens
android:largeScreens="true"
android:normalScreens="true"
android:smallScreens="true"
android:anyDensity="true"/>
<application
android:debuggable="true"
android:icon="@drawable/appicon"
android:label="@string/app_name" >
<activity>
...
</activity>
</application>
</manifest>
Чего мне не хватает?
Существует ли веб-сайт / функция / инструмент, который позволяет мне проверить совместимость с существующими устройствами (т. е. сопоставить известные запрошенные функции устройств с моим приложением))?Я посмотрел с aapt, который ничего не говорит мне, что я не знал из манифеста.
Помощь высоко ценится!
Спасибо!